A new approach to sharing links
I’ve been hemming and hawing since at least July about the value and merits of link dumping posts.
On the one hand, I love sharing links and I believe that pointing readers to hand picked pages has some real value. But on the other, I acknowledge the difference between a posting a list of links and posting something original.
So here’s my solution: two feeds. One to subscribe to new posts and another to subscribe to links I’ve bookmarked for sharing at Ma.Gnolia.
I’ve also added a Ma.Gnolia link roll to the sidebar so site visitors can see both content streams as well.
